> This is my first RAC setup, so forgive me if this is a stupid question:
>
> I have set up a two node RAC cluster with Oracle 10.2.0.2. Each node is an
> rx2600 (Itanium) system running VMS 8.3. Everything seems to be working fine
> so far except than I can't grant SYSDBA or SYSOPER privileges to any users,
> when I try I get an:
>
> ORA-29701: unable to connect to Cluster Manager
>
> all other command work fine, I can grant any other role or privilege. I
> presume it has something to do with these privs being stored in the password
> file and each node having a separate password file.
>
> From the documentation it appears the "cluster manager" it is talking about
> is the VMS clustering software itself, that is working properly.
>
> Anyone else seen this? Bug or configuration problem?
I think you are going to have to work with oracle support on this. My hpux 9.2 rac environment works just fine doing this using separate password files.
As a potential workaround though you might want to try shutting rac down and bringing up a single instance ( with cluster_database set to false ) ... and see if you can get these granted like that ( and into your password file ) ... ( then switch to the other side if necessary ).
Not a pretty workaround ... and if that doesn't work ... file a sev 1. Received on Fri Jan 26 2007 - 12:12:02 CST
